Glock-18 | Clear Polymer

- Starting Price: $0.17 (BS)
- Best Value-For-Money Price: $0.52 (MW)
- Rarity: Mil-Spec Grade
- Case: Snakebite Case
- Released: May 3, 2021
Is the screen glitching, or is the grip panel see-through? The bullets can literally be seen inside it.
Oh no, it's just the Glock-18 | Clear Polymer, with its unique and outstanding look. It looks like a prototype version of a Glock, giving off a stripped-down vibe.
With its sleek design comes another notable feature – the skin is wear-resistant. So, whether you're going with the Battle-Scarred variant or the Factory New one, it gives the same aesthetic.

Glock-18 | Gamma Doppler

- Price: $75 - $1,000+
- Rarity: Covert
- Collection: The 2021 Train Collection
- Released: September 21, 2021
Like other Gamma Dopplers, Glock-18| Gamma Doppler comes in multiple phases, each with a distinct color pattern.
Phase 1 – Green and dark teal with black swirls
Phase 2 – Balanced green and cyan
Phase 3 – Deeper greens with dark shadows
Phase 4 – Brighter green and more uniform patterns
Emerald – Ultra-rare solid green finish (most expensive)
Even the standard phases look luxurious despite being relatively affordable. Its unique Doppler-style glow on a starting pistol is uncommon, and it easily pairs with green-themed gloves, enhancing any loadout's visual appeal.
Glock-18 | Fade

- Price: $1,750 - $2,000
- Rarity: Covert
- Collection: The Assault Collection
- Released: August 14, 2013
The Fade variants across all the skins are renowned for their striking look.
Glock-18 | Fade made it to the top as the most expensive among all Glock skins in CS2 – notable for being available in only two wear conditions: Factory New and Minimal Wear.
Initially, the Glock-18| Fade's drop was map-based, dropping only on the Assault map. However, the map-based drops and the Assault map were removed from the game, stopping the supply of new Fades and making them highly desired.
Additional value brings the "Fade Percentage," which refers to how much of the slide is covered in brighter colors, especially pink, yellow, and orange.
